Every year JPL brings in students to work directly with engineers and scientists on exciting projects that look downward at Earth and outward toward our Solar System and beyond. Students participate in space exploration and contribute directly to NASA’s missions. JPL’s Education Office strives to increase underrepresented and underserved minorities in these research areas; therefore, various minority student programs have been developed to assist students in their pursuit of science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) careers. These programs recruit and train participants, especially women, underrepresented minorities, and persons with disabilities, for careers in STEM and establish a pool of extremely talented individuals for the Nation and JPL’s future workforce. In return, students receive tremendous career benefits by participating in JPL’s internships. Columbus handles the administration of the JPL internship programs by providing the administration for hiring, paying of stipends, travel, and housing for the student participants.
